Linux文件权限:含义与用途(linux文件符号)
Linux文件权限是在Linux系统中重要的一个概念,它定义了用户对文件和文件夹的访问权限,以及在执行过程中这些用户可以执行什么操作。Linux文件权限的基本含义是用户拥有哪些权利,可以使用该文件进行何种操作,以及是否有权限更改文件或者文件夹。
Linux文件权限由通常分为三类:对文件或者文件夹拥有者(owner)采用750权限,同组(group)用户采用640权限,除此之外的其他用户(others)采用750权限。具体权限总共有四位,[7][4][0][4],依次表示拥有者,同组,其他用户的权限。其中前三个数字用来控制读取、写入、和执行权限,而第四个数字通常用于控制文件的特权操作以及其他的一些操作。例如,拥有者拥有者允许有读、写、和执行权限,也就是chmod 750表示,也可以通过umask设置新创建文件和文件夹的权限。
Linux文件权限用于实现Linux安全性,它起到了保护系统文件和文件夹等资源的重要作用。正确的设置Linux文件权限对于系统稳定运行和安全性的保障有着重要的作用,系统文件和文件夹的权限应设置为最低权限,防止非授权用户访问系统资源,从而减少安全风险。
例如,我们可以使用以下代码设置文件的权限,使文件只能被属主读取和写入:
chmod u=rwx,g-rwx,o-rwx [file]
另外,用户还可以使用特定的权限作用域修改文件权限。例如,用户可以用以下方式修改文件的权限,以让同一群组的成员都可以读取和写入该文件:
chmod g+rwx [file]
总之,Linux文件权限是一种很好的概念,它为安全系统的运行提供了可靠的保证,可以有效地避免非授权用户的访问。